Synchronization method and system for a block cipher mode
A block cipher and mode technology, applied in transmission systems, digital transmission systems, encryption devices with shift registers/memory, etc., can solve problems such as increasing message length and pressure on communication resources, and avoid pressure on communication resources , shorten the length, reduce the effect of error rate
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0042] Such as figure 1 As shown, the synchronization method of a block cipher mode provided by this embodiment includes the sender and the receiver of the communication. The sender will intercept a part of the communication information as the initial vector IV during each communication. The sender in the communication includes the following steps : First, the sender judges whether authentication communication is required. If it is, it means that the initial vector IV intercepted in the last communication is unavailable, that is, decryption failure, message loss, etc. caused by transmission problems, or this communication is the first communication , first set the number of packets NUM for authentication communication, and splicing the number of packets NUM with the identity and hashing calculations to form a new initial vector IV 0 And store, the identity here is determined and unique through mutual negotiation between the sender and the receiver, and then use the initial vec...
Embodiment 2
[0048] Such as figure 2 As shown, the synchronization method of a block cipher mode provided by this embodiment includes the sender and the receiver of the communication. The sender and the receiver will intercept a part of the communication information as the initial vector IV during each communication. During the communication, the sender It includes the following steps: first, the sender judges whether authentication communication is required, if so, it means that the initial vector IV intercepted in the previous communication is unavailable, that is, decryption failure, message loss, etc. caused by transmission problems, or this communication is the first For one communication, first set the number of packets NUM for authentication communication, and splicing the number of packets NUM with the identity and hashing calculations to form a new initial vector IV 0 And store, the identity here is determined and unique through mutual negotiation between the sender and the recei...
Embodiment 3
[0063] A block cipher mode synchronization system provided by an embodiment of the present invention includes a sender device and a receiver device for communication, and adopts the following method:
[0064] During each communication, the sender device and the receiver device will intercept a part of the communication information as the initial vector IV. During the communication, the sender device includes the following steps: first, the sender device judges whether authentication communication is required, and if so, it indicates that the last communication interception If the initial vector IV is unavailable, that is, the decryption failure or packet loss caused by transmission problems, or this communication is the first communication, first set the number of packets NUM for authentication communication, and compare the number of packets NUM with the identity Identity splicing and hash calculation to form a new initial vector IV 0 And store, the identity here is determine...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More - R&D
- Intellectual Property
- Life Sciences
- Materials
- Tech Scout
- Unparalleled Data Quality
- Higher Quality Content
- 60% Fewer Hallucinations
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2025 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com


